#e6cdde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e6cdde is composed of 90.2% red, 80.4% green and 87.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 10.9% magenta, 3.5%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 319.2 degrees, a saturation of 33.3% and a lightness of 85.3%. #e6cdde color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#cd9bbd. Closest websafe color is: #ffcccc.

Shades and Tints of #e6cdde

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020102 is the darkest color, while #faf4f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e6cdde

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#dad9da is the less saturated color, while #fdb6e6 is the most saturated one.
